Given the reported difficulty of NEET 2025, experts predict that the topper marks may not reach 720 for all candidates, unlike 2023 and 2024. Here’s a detailed analysis of the expected topper marks for NEET 2025:
The topper score is expected to range between 710 and 720 marks. The high difficulty level of NEET 2025, particularly in Physics, may prevent many candidates from achieving a perfect score of 720 marks. Experts suggest that AIR 1 NEET 2025 could be secured with a score of 715–720, similar to 2022’s 715.
It is expected that in a few exceptional cases, a perfect score of 720 marks is possible in NEET 2025, though the number of such toppers is likely to be lower than in 2024, where 17 students scored 720 marks. Coaching institutes like Allen are anticipating a few students scoring 720 based on the NEET answer key by Allen.
As per Allen, early estimations based on their NEET answer key suggest that four students may score 720, with over 30 scoring 715+ and 100 scoring 710+ marks in NEET 2025
Experts have also predicted that due to the challenging exam, the NEET 2025 topper score could even dip to 700–710, as seen in 2019 (701). However, this is less likely given the trend of high scores in recent years.

To predict the expected topper marks for NEET 2025, it’s essential to examine the top scores from previous years. The historical trends of NEET topper marks are provided below.
Year | Number of students with the highest marks | NEET score (Out of 720) |
2024 | 17 | 720 |
2023 | 2 | 720 |
2022 | 1 | 715 |
2021 | 3 | 720 |
2020 | 2 | 720 |
2019 | 1 | 701 |
NEET is a pen-and-paper-based exam with a total of 720 marks. The highest possible score in NEET is 720, which can only be achieved by answering all 180 questions correctly. The NEET marking scheme is as follows:
Correct Answer: +4 marks
Incorrect Answer: -1 mark
Unanswered Question: 0 marks
